The City of Waukee and the Waukee Area Chamber of Commerce are now seeking nominations through Friday, Feb. 21 for the 2019 Citizen of the Year honor. This program aims to recognize a Waukee resident for dedicated volunteer efforts in the previous year(s) which lead to making Waukee a great place in which to live, work, play and learn. The Citizen of the Year is recognized at a reception and in the Independence Day parade. They will also receive a plaque, Chamber of Commerce prize package and more.

Previous Citizen of the Year honorees include community organizers Andy and Amy Walsh, civic-minded resident Frank Hoifeldt and youth volunteer Eric Kress.
